The Lakshmi-narayana-samhita is an encyclopaedic work devoted to Narayana although it deals with various deities. The work is written in Puranic style and divided into four books according to the four Yugas. This is verse 52 of chapter 60 of Khanda 4 (kali-yuga-santana) [tishya]. In total, the work consists of roughly 120,000 metrical verses.

Verse 4.60.52

युष्माकं पातकं नष्टं पुण्यमभ्युदितं बहु ।
देवानां दुर्लभं कृष्णदर्शनं व उपस्थितम् ॥ ५२ ॥

yuṣmākaṃ pātakaṃ naṣṭaṃ puṇyamabhyuditaṃ bahu |
devānāṃ durlabhaṃ kṛṣṇadarśanaṃ va upasthitam || 52 ||
